1.Application of virtual reality arthroscopic simulation system combined with case-based learning in orthopedic clinical teaching
Sheng FANG ; Xiaoliang SUN ; Peng XU ; Peng ZHOU ; Yiming WANG ; Zhecheng JIANG ; Shuxiang LI ; Huan LI
Chinese Journal of Medical Education Research 2024;23(9):1292-1296
Objective:To evaluate the effect of virtual reality arthroscopic simulation system combined with case-based learning (CBL) in orthopedic clinical teaching.Methods:From January 2021 to June 2022, a total of 36 residents who took the standardized residency training at Department of Articular Orthopedics in The Third Affiliated Hospital of Soochow University were enrolled in this study. They were randomized into an experimental group and a control group, with 18 trainees in each group. The experimental group adopted the virtual reality arthroscopic simulation system combined with CBL teaching mode, while the control group adopted simple endoscopic simulation training box with traditional teaching mode. Theoretical and practical tests and questionnaire survey were carried out to evaluate the teaching effects in two groups. SPSS 22.0 was performed to conduct t-test on the measurement data between the two groups. Results:The theoretical and practical test scores of the experimental group [(89.39±3.09) and (82.72±4.28)] were better than those of the control group [(86.22±4.43) and (76.61±5.65)], with statistically significant differences ( t= 2.49, P=0.018; t=3.66, P=0.001). The questionnaire survey showed that the experimental group was better than the control group in creating novel forms of courses [(4.94±0.24) vs. (4.11±0.58), t=5.62, P<0.001], simulating more real scenes [(4.83±0.38) vs. (3.78±0.43), t=7.80, P<0.001], inspiring learning interests [(4.78±0.43) vs. (4.00±0.59), t=4.51, P<0.001], improving practical skills [(4.83±0.38) vs. (3.83±0.51), t=6.61, P<0.001], and building career confidence [(4.50±0.62) vs. (3.06±0.54), t=7.47, P<0.001], with statistically significant differences (all P<0.001). Conclusions:The virtual reality arthroscopic simulation system combined with CBL teaching mode can better simulate the real clinical scenes, help inspire the interest of learning and quickly improve practical skills, thereby improving the effect of orthopedic clinical teaching.
2.Cost-effectiveness analysis of different screening modes for thalassemia in Hunan Province
Hui XI ; Qin LIU ; Donghua XIE ; Xu ZHOU ; Wanglan TANG ; Deguo TANG ; Chunyan ZENG ; Qiong WANG ; Xinghui NIE ; Jinping PENG ; Xiaoya GAO ; Hongliang WU ; Haoqing ZHANG ; Li QIU ; Zonghui FENG ; Shuyuan WANG ; Shuxiang ZHOU ; Jun HE ; Shihao ZHOU ; Faqun ZHOU ; Junqing ZHENG ; Hua WANG ; Junqun FANG ; Changbiao LIANG
Chinese Journal of Perinatal Medicine 2023;26(6):468-475
Objective:To analyze the costs and effectiveness of five common screening modes and genetic screening for thalassemia in China in order to find the optimal way and provide evidence for the implementation of thalassemia prevention and control projects in Hunan Province.Methods:From June 2020 to April 2021, 12 971 couples from 14 cities and autonomous prefectures in Hunan Province were selected as the study population. The diagnosis of thalassemia was based on the results of genetic testing. Results of routine blood test and hemoglobin electrophoresis were collected and analyzed. The efficacy of five screening modes, at the cut-off value of <80 fl or 82 fl for the mean corpuscular volume (MCV), was analyzed by positive predictive value, negative predictive value, Jorden index and cost-effectiveness ratio. Sensitivity analysis was used to assess the feasibility of genetic screening at different costs after fixing the costs of routine blood and hemoglobin electrophoresis. The five thalassemia screening models are as follows: Mode 1: The woman had a blood routine test first. If the result was positive, the spouse required a blood routine test. If both results were positive, a thalassemia gene test should be offered to the couple. Mode 2: Both husband and wife were screened by blood routine and hemoglobin electrophoresis. If one or both of them were positive, both would be tested for thalassemia gene. Mode 3: The couple received blood routine tests initially. If either was positive, both should receive hemoglobin electrophoresis testing. If either was positive, both parties will conduct thalassemia gene testing. Mode 4: The woman was screened by blood routine and hemoglobin electrophoresis. If any one of them was positive, the woman would be tested for thalassemia gene. If the gene test result was positive, the spouse should receive thalassemia gene. Mode 5: Both spouses conducted a blood routine test. If either was positive, both would conduct hemoglobin electrophoresis test. If both were positive, both spouses should receive thalassemia gene testing. Gene testing mode: The woman would be tested for thalassemia, and her spouse would have thalassemia test too if her result was positive.Results:When using MCV<80 fl as the cut-off for diagnosing thalassemia, the Youden indices of the five prenatal screening modes in Hunan Province were 0.551, 0.639, 0.898, 0.555 and 0.356, while when using MCV<82 fl as the cut-off, the Youden indices were 0.549, 0.629, 0.851, 0.548 and 0.356. When the MCV cut-off value was <80 fl, the missed diagnosis rates of the five screening modes were 44.44%, 0.00, 0.00, 18.52% and 62.96%, and the cost-effectiveness ratios were 21 709, 250 939, 76 870, 138 463 and 92 860 yuan (RMB)/couple, respectively. When the price of genetic testing was lower than 55 yuan (RMB), the cost-effectiveness ratio of genetic screening was lower than that of Mode 3.Conclusions:MCV<80 fl can be considered as the positive criteria in blood routine screening for thalassemia in Hunan Province, and the cost-effectiveness ratio of Mode 3 (the couple received blood routine tests initially. If either was positive, both should receive hemoglobin electrophoresis testing. If either was positive, both parties will conduct thalassemia gene testing) is the best. Genetic screening has certain advantages with the decreasing price.
3.Correlation analysis between uranium exposure and renal injury
Shengxiang ZHOU ; Yan TANG ; Peng TANG ; Yangcan WANG ; Shuxiang DENG ; Minxue SHEN ; Fei YANG
Chinese Journal of Radiological Medicine and Protection 2023;43(4):276-283
Objective:To analyze the relationship between plasma uranium concentration and renal injury.Methods:A case-control study was conducted in Hunan province, involving 102 renal injury cases and 102 matched controls. The association between plasma uranium concentration and renal injury was analyzed using conditional logistic regression models, and the dose-response relationship was analyzed through restricted cubic spline regression. The linear regression model and Spearman correlation were used to analyze the association between plasma uranium concentration and renal injury indicators.Results:The median of plasma uranium concentration was 8.94 ng/L in all subjects and 10.19 ng/L in the case group. The plasma uranium may be a risk factor for renal injury, with a dose-response relationship between the both representing nonlinear association ( χ2=5.15, P<0.05). The risk of renal injury was 4.21 times higher in the group exposed to highest uranium concentration than that in the group exposed to lowest uranium concentration. Plasma uranium concentration was closely related to glomerular filtration rate, serum creatinine and β 2-microglobulin ( r=0.211, -0.142, 0.195, P<0.05). Conclusions:The plasma uranium concentration is significantly associated with the renal injury, which may provide epidemiology evidence for the prevention of renal injury.
4.Case-control study of correlation between plasma uranium level and liver injury
Yangcan WANG ; Yan TANG ; Shengxiang ZHOU ; Shuxiang DENG ; Limou CHEN ; Minxue SHEN ; Fei YANG
Journal of Environmental and Occupational Medicine 2022;39(10):1077-1082
Background Exposure to uranium can result in multi-organ toxicity in humans. Some experimental studies have shown that uranium presents a damaging effect on liver, but no relevant population studies have been reported. Objective To investigate a potential association of plasma uranium exposure with liver injury. Methods The inhabitants of two representative areas of heavy metal pollution in northern and southern Hunan were selected as the research subjects. A total of 740 participants were recruited through 1∶1 paired case-control design based on a pre-determined diagnostic criterion for liver injury (defined as two or more anomalies among alanine aminotransferase, aspartate aminotransferase, and total bilirubin in the health examination) and the principle of case-control comparability. Information such as general demographic characteristics and medical history were collected through questionnaires and physical examination. Plasma uranium and liver function were determined by laboratory tests. Spearman correlation was applied to assess the association between plasma uranium concentration and liver injury indexes, and restricted cubic spline model was used to evaluate the dose-response relationship between plasma uranium concentration and liver injury. The participants were divided into four groups from Q1 to Q4 according to the quartile values of plasma uranium concentration of the control group after natural logarithmic transformation (with the Q1 group as the reference group), and the association between plasma uranium concentration and liver injury was evaluated by conditional logistic regression. Results The plasma uranium level in M (P25, P75) of the case group was 10.89 (6.78-18.53) ng·L−1, higher than that in the control group, 9.26 (5.01-14.38) ng·L−1 (P<0.001). The results of Spearman correlation analysis showed that alanine aminotransferase and aspartate aminotransferase were positively correlated with plasma uranium level (rs=0.138, rs=0.167; P<0.001). The restricted cubic spline model showed that the risk of liver injury increased with the increase of plasma uranium concentration (overall effect P<0.001). After adjusting for confounding factors such as gender, age, smoking, alcohol consumption, and prevalence of hypertension and hyperlipidemia, the results of conditional logistic regression analysis showed that the risks of liver injury in the Q2 group, the Q3 group, and the Q4 group were 2.043 (95%CI: 1.135-3.680), 2.246 (95%CI: 1.238-4.075), and 3.536 (95%CI: 1.955-6.397) times higher than that of the Q1 group respectively. Conclusion Plasma uranium exposure is associated with liver injury. This study is the first to provide population-level evidence of such an association.
5.Effect of bipolar radio frequency in combination with small incision on lower facial lifting and shaping
Bo YU ; Ping ZOU ; Wanqiang LI ; Shuxiang ZHOU ; Wei ZHANG ; Taichao DU
Chinese Journal of Medical Aesthetics and Cosmetology 2021;27(3):210-213
Objective:To discuss the effect of bipolar radio frequency (RF) in combination with small incision on lower facial (cheek, chin and neck) shaping and rejuvenation.Methods:From August 2019 to June 2020, 26 patients (aged 35-60 years, with mean 45 years) required for facial rejuvenation and received the fine liposuction in the lower cheek, mandibular margin and submental neck area in Beijing Huangsi Plastic Surgery Hospital. With the help of bipolar RF device - EMBRACE RF (diamond carving), the facetite face and hand radiofrequency were adopted for the subcutaneous tissue to tighten the skin. A concealed small incision was made from the front of the ear to the posterior ear. The superficial layer of the superficial muscular aponeuritic system (SMAS) was stripped, folded, tightened and suspended. The excessive skin was removed while reducing multilayer tension. The incision was cosmetically sutured.Results:All 26 patients had their wounds primary healing, with no complications such as skin necrosis and sensory disorder. All the 24 patients were followed up for 6-12 months. Their scars were concealed and tiny, the skin was tight, the lifting effect was obvious, and the pouch of mouth corners disappeared or alleviated. The contour of the mandibular margin was defined and the mental cervical angle was clear. The shape of the neck was slender and the fat chin was significantly improved. The effect of facial rejuvenation was distinct. Two patients felt it worked but did not achieve the expected results. They were satisfactory after giving the second surgery 6 months later. The satisfactory rate of the first surgery was 92.3% in 24 patients.Conclusions:Bipolar RF in combination with small incision lifting surgery is effective in lower facial (cheek, chin and neck) shaping and rejuvenation. The trauma is little and the wound is recovered fast. The scar is concealed and tiny. It is worthy of clinical application.
6. Analysis of NRXN1 gene deletion in an autistic patient
Shuxiang ZHOU ; Bingwen SONG ; Ni LIU ; Sainan TAN ; Yiqiong YANG ; Xiaomin ZHANG ; Hunjin LUO
Chinese Journal of Medical Genetics 2019;36(9):935-937
Objective:
To explore the genetic basis for a patient with autism.
Methods:
High-throughput sequencing was carried out to detect copy number variations in the patient.
Results:
DNA sequencing found that the patient has carried a 0.11 Mb deletion in distal 2p16.3 spanning from genomic position 50 820 001 to 50 922 000, which resulted removal of exon 6 and part of intron 7 of the NRXN1 gene. The same deletion was not found his parents and brother.
Conclusion
Partial deletion of the NRXN1 gene may underlie the disease in this patient.

8.Survey of the current prevention status of hospital acquired venous thromboembolism in Shandong province
Yating ZHOU ; Yanmei SHI ; Lin BAI ; Meng LYU ; Hongle ZHAO ; Shuxiang ZHANG
Chinese Journal of Practical Nursing 2018;34(10):721-726
Objective To investigate the current prevention status of hospital acquired venous thromboembolism(VTE) in Shandong province, to further improve the prevention and control of VTE system, and provide reference for prevention of hospital care to improve the quality of VTE. Methods An electronic questionnaire survey was conducted among nurses in 81 hospitals of Shandong province. The questionnaire mainly included three parts:basic information,the current prevention status of hospital acquired VTE and the training needs of nurses. A total of 3 766 valid questionnaires were recovered. Results 59.26%(48/81)hospitals established multi-discipinary team to prevent VTE,76.00%(38/50)of the tertiary hospitals established multi-discipinary team, which was higher than 32.26% (10/31) of the secondary hospitals, the difference was statistically significant (χ2=15.166, P=0.000). The VTE risk assessment scale had been routinely used to assess the risk of VTE in hospitalized patients,80.37%(352/438) tertiary hospital departments implemented grading nursing care while 71.43%(175/245) secondary hospitals departments implemented grading nursing care, the difference was statistically significant(χ2=7.120, P=0.008). Each level hospital mechanical preventive equipment configuration rate was less than 70%.Training needs of nurses:92.11%(3 469/3 766)nurses believed that it was necessary to organize the VTE related knowledge training for nurses,but there were significant differences in the training of nurses with different professional titles (Z=-12.607, P=0.000). 48.04%(1 149/2 392) nurses with junior grade professional titles were not trained. Conclusions The hospital attaches great importance to the prevention of hospital acquired VTE,but the construction level of VTE prevention system is unevenness, and primary hospitals should be further reinforced. The risk assessment scale selection lacks of uniform standards, mechanical preventive equipment allocation rate should to be further improved. And the training of primary nurses should be further strengthened.
9.LGR5 and ALDH1A1 served as prognostic and predictive markers for non-small cell lung cancer
Fei GAO ; Bin ZHOU ; Junchi XU ; Xin GAO ; Shuxiang LI ; Gengchao ZHU ; Chen YANG
Chinese Journal of Nuclear Medicine and Molecular Imaging 2018;38(5):325-330
Objective To investigate the value of leucine-rich repeat-containing G protein coupled receptor 5 (LGR5) and aldehyde dehydrogenase 1A1 (ALDH1A1) in progression and prognosis of non small-cell lung cancer (NSCLC),in order to find new targets for NSCLC-targeted imaging and radiation therapy.Methods Fresh tissues (n =24) and paraffin embedding tissues (n =109) of patients with NSCLC were collected from the First Affiliated Hospital of Soochow University between November 2009 and March 2012.Quantitative real time-PCR was used for the investigation of expression of LGR5 and ALDH1A1 mRNA in 24 NSCLC patients.Immunohistochemistry (IHC) was used for detecting LGR5 and ALDH1A1 expressions in NSCLC tissues and adjacent normal tissues.Data were analyzed by Mann-Whitney u test,x2 test,Pearson correlation analysis,Kaplan-Meier method,Cox proportional hazards regression model.Results Compared with adjacent normal tissues,LGR5 and ALDH1A1 mRNA were frequently increased in NSCLC tissues (u values:150,74,both P<0.01),and the expression of LGR5 and ALDH1A1 mRNA was significantly correlated (r=0.416,P<0.05).Positive LGR5 and ALDH1A1 expression was defined in 28.44% (31/109) and 41.28% (45/109) of the NSCLC tumors,respectively.Further analysis indicated that 24 of the LGR5 positive samples (77.42%,24/31) expressed ALDH1A1 (r=0.388,P<0.01).LGR5 and ALDH1A1 ex pressions in NSCLC with higher TNM stage were significantly higher than those in NSCLC with lower TNM stage (x2 values:4.64,5.24,both P<0.05).Coexpression of LGR5 and ALDH1A1 in NSCLC with lymph node metastasis was higher than that in NSCLC without lymph node metastasis (x2=4.12,P<0.05).High expression of LGR5 or ALDH1A1 was related to poor prognosis (x2 values:6.24,4.18,both P<0.05),and NSCLC patients with coexpression of LGR5 and ALDH1A1 had a poorer prognosis than the others (x2 =10.63,P<0.01).Both of them were independent risk factors of a poorer prognosis (corrected hazard ratio (95% CI):2.361(1.106-5.037),2.306(1.101-4.830);both P<0.05).Conclusions The expressions of LGR5 and ALDH1A1 are closely associated with the tumorigenesis,metastasis and poor prognosis of NSCLC.LGR5 and ALDH1A1 might be new targets for NSCLC-targeted tumor imaging and radiation therapy.
10.Expression of triggering receptor expressed on myeloid cells in ischemic optic neuropathy
Fanchao MENG ; Shilong SUN ; Jian SU ; Peiyu SHI ; Weimin ZHOU ; Shuxiang WANG ; Jinting CHU
Chinese Journal of Ocular Fundus Diseases 2018;34(5):471-474
Objective To observe the expression of triggering receptor expressed on myeloid cells (TREM),Caspase-3 and interleukin (IL)-6 in optic nerve tissue of ischemic optic neuropathy (ION).Methods Twenty Sprague-Dawley rats were randomly divided into control group and model group,10 rats in each group.The permanent ligation of bilateral internal carotid arteries (BICA) was performed for 14 days to establish subacute ION model as model group.The control group were separated BICA without ligation.The expressions of TREM-1,TREM-2,Caspase-3 and IL-6 in rat retina were detected by reverse transcription PCR and Western blot,respectively.Results Compared with the control group,the expressions of TREM-1,Caspase-3,IL-6mRNA (t=6.058,7.86,6.055) and protein (t=9.671,9.524,14.501) in the optic nerve tissue of the model group were increased,while the expression ofTREM-2 mRNA and protein (t=9.283) was decreased,and the difference was statistically significant (P<0.05).Conclusion In ischemic optic nerve tissue,TREM-1 mRNA and protein were significantly expressed,the expressions of TREM-2 mRNA and protein decreased significantly.
